Introduction
The writing is complete. Now what?
How easy is it to publish a book?
The publishing world has gone through a revolution. The probability of publishing a new blockbuster novel is remote, bordering on the probability of winning the Powerball. However, for the author who has a burning desire to see his or her book in print, it has never been easier to achieve this goal.
It can be a work of fiction or a personal memoir that few, outside the family, would be interested in reading. Regardless of the topic, if you think it is worthy, it is very easy to publish your manuscript in book form. See a list of possibilities at the end of this book.
For a realistic assessment of the real-world market for new authors, pick up a copy of Mark Levine’s The Fine Print of Self-publishing. Mr. Levine observes, "The biggest growth area in book publishing is in self-publishing, and short-run titles, which may or may not be self-published. The marketplace has become more crowded than ever before but the opportunities to distribute and market your book have also expanded like never before." (4th Edition - Bascom Hill Publishing Group)
What was once relegated to the outskirts of our industry—and even took on demeaning names like ‘vanity press’—is now not only a viable alternative but what is driving the title growth of our industry today,
said Kelly Gallagher, vice president of Bowker Market Research. Self-publishing is a true legitimate power to be reckoned with. Coupled with the explosive growth of ebooks and digital content, these two forces are moving the industry in dramatic ways.
